Part of speech

verb ta 34

Definition

s/he pounds entire surface of h/ (e.g., ash log); (gambling) s/he cleans h/ out, takes all h/ money; (with plural direct object) s/he cleans them out, gets all of them, picks all of them (e.g., berries)

Verb Forms

Prefixed Verb Stem:
-nokkaht_h-
Unprefixed Verb Stem:
'kihkaht_h-
Changed Verb Stem:
nekkaht_h-

Notes

(see also 'pektahal)

Example Sentences

Peskotomuhkati-Wolastoqey English
Knokkahtahak nikk pskihqiminsok? Have you picked all those strawberries? Have you cleaned out the strawberry patch?
Nokkahtahal wikpiyil. He has pounded all of the basket ash.
'Kihkahtaha kisi-maniyamket. He lost all his money in gambling.
